Lenovo Legion Y90 Gaming Phone, Legion Y700 Gaming Tablet Launched in China

After launching the Legion Phone Duel 2 with a unique RGB fitback design that closely resembles the original Legion Phone Duel in 2020 last year, Lenovo today launched the latest gaming smartphone Lenovo Legion Y90 in China. In addition to gaming smartphones, the company also launched a new Legion brand tablet in the form of the Legion Y700 with the Snapdragon 870 SoC. Let’s take a closer look at Lenovo’s new console.

Lenovo Y90: Key specifications and features

Since the Lenovo Legion Y90, game-focused phones boast the same design as the Legion Phone Duel 2 and all the features gamers love.The device is a huge sport 6.92 inch Samsung E4 AMOLED display with 144Hz refresh rate and 720Hz touch sampling rate.. The touch response of the display is only 3.4ms.

The panel supports HDR10 +, is deltaE <0.6 certified, and has a peak brightness of 1,300 knits. There are no notches or punch holes for selfie shooters. Instead, the front cam is embedded under the slim bezel around the display to keep it out of the display area.

Today, the phone is designed to be held horizontally, so there is an RGB-lined glass module with the Legion logo in the center of the back panel, which can circulate over 260,000 colors. Containing a dual camera setup, Includes 64MP primary lens and 13MP ultra wide-angle lens With a FOV of 120 degrees.

Under the hood Legion Y90 is equipped with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 SoC Provides high-end game performance. The storage situation is where Lenovo wants to lead the competition. The Y90 comes with a 12GB base RAM option and has up to 18GB of RAM.

Currently, 256GB of UFS storage is available on the low-end 12GB and 16GB models. but, The 18GB model takes 640GB of internal storage and splits it into 512GB UFS storage and 128GB SSD storage in a RAID 0 configuration... According to the company, it has a large capacity 5,600mAh battery inside, supports 68W fast charging, and can fully charge the device in 35 minutes.

Legion Y90 is also included Customizable shoulder key Sides and two pressure sensitive zones.In addition, it Comes with two USB-C portsIt has a USB 2.0 port on the bottom and another USB 3.1 Gen 2 port on the side, allowing you to connect accessories while holding your phone horizontally.

Other connectivity features include support for 5G networks and Wi-Fi 6 technology. In addition, it features dual Z-axis linear motors and stereo speakers with Dolby Atmos support for an immersive gaming experience. This device runs Android 12 based ZUI 13 as is.

Lenovo Legion Y700: Key specifications and features

The device on the Legion Y700 comes with an 8.8-inch AMOLED display with a resolution of 2,560 x 1,600 pixels. 120Hz refresh rate 240Hz touch sampling rate. The panel supports 100% DCI-P3 color gamut and HDR10 + to produce accurate colors and visuals. It has a peak brightness of 500 nits and supports Dolby Vision.

Under the hood, the Legion Y700 is included Snapdragon 870 SoCPaired with up to 12GB of LPDDR5 RAM and up to 256GB of UFS 3.1 storage.Some are huge 6,550mAh battery With support 45W fast charge.. The battery can be fully charged in just 45 minutes, allowing 6 hours of gameplay on a single charge.

Besides these, The Legion Y700 tablet comes with a 3.5mm audio jack, which isn’t surprising for the Legion Y90 gaming phone... Other features of this device include support for Wi-Fi 6 and Bluetooth 5.1 technologies for high-speed wireless connectivity, and a pair of JBL speakers that support Dolby Atmos.

Price and availability

Now, when it comes to the price of the Lenovo Legion Y90 and Legion Y700, you can check them right below.

Lenovo Legion Y90

  • 12GB + 256GB – 4,300 RMB (~ Rs 51,585)
  • 16GB + 256GB – 4,600 RMB (~ Rs 55,184)
  • 18GB + j640GB – RMB 5,300 (~ Rs 63,582)

Lenovo Legion Y700

  • 8GB + 128GB – RMB 2,700 (~ Rs 32,391)
  • 12GB + 256GB – 3,000 RMB (~ Rs 35,990)

Regarding device availability, Lenovo already has the device ready for pre-orders in China with some introduction discounts. General sales will start from March 10th In the Chinese market. Nothing is said about whether the company plans to bring the device to the global market. Stay tuned for future updates.
